Abstract

Scattering data can be generically described in terms of monodromies. Here we obtain scattering amplitudes for conformally coupled scalar fields in Kerr-de Sitter black holes using this monodromy technique. The only non-trivial parameter, the composite monodromy parameter $\sigma_{ij}$ between two regular singular points, can be solved implicitily in terms of the Painlev\'e VI $\tau$-function. The application of the Virasoro conformal blocks to solve the latter can now be interpreted as a verification of the striking relationship between conformal symmetry and black holes.<br />Comment: JHEP style, 2 figures, 35 pages
